How are people classified according to the Brazilian Civil Code?
The Brazilian Civil Code classifies people into two main categories: natural persons, which are individuals with the capacity to act, and legal persons, which are entities with their own legal personality, such as companies and associations.

What is the role of regulatory entities in the supervision and prevention of money laundering in the Dominican Republic?
Regulatory entities play a fundamental role in the supervision and prevention of money laundering in the Dominican Republic. These entities, such as the Superintendency of Banks and the General Directorate of Internal Revenue, are responsible for supervising and regulating financial and commercial activities to ensure compliance with anti-money laundering regulations. In addition, they promote the implementation of appropriate policies and controls in the supervised institutions.
What are the essential elements of the distribution contract in Mexico
The essential elements of the distribution contract in Mexico include the description of the products to be distributed, the distribution territory, the delivery conditions, payment terms, the obligations of both parties and the causes for termination of the contract.

What legal remedies are available for those who believe they have been unfairly affected by disciplinary records in Bolivia?
In Bolivia, those who believe they have been unfairly affected by disciplinary records can resort to various legal remedies to challenge or rectify the situation. This may include filing appeals with the relevant administrative or judicial authorities, requesting reviews of unfair disciplinary decisions, or filing writs of amparo or habeas data to protect your constitutional rights of access to information and protection of personal data. Additionally, they may seek legal advice or representation from attorneys specialized in administrative, labor, criminal, or constitutional law, depending on the specific scope of the disciplinary record and the legal actions required.
